Output dfaca4a3e79c93cf2cdb0780613790610059503b173c0930c4fad9ff40dbce88:1

value
16564649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91504fb61045cddedbe5653f0448f02369faba0d OP_EQUAL
address
3EwN7VSL8SA1cbKEdqNM1bYXmyfaeEmxKE
transaction
dfaca4a3e79c93cf2cdb0780613790610059503b173c0930c4fad9ff40dbce88
spent
true